What is the difference between Cutting Machine Operator vs Fabric Cutter?

AspectCutting Machine OperatorFabric Cutter
CredentialsHigh school diploma, training on cutting machinesHigh school diploma, experience in fabric cutting
Work EnvironmentFactories, manufacturing plants with machineryTextile mills, garment factories, sewing rooms
Job FocusOperating and maintaining cutting machineryManually or mechanically cutting fabric
Industry UsageManufacturing, industrial settingsTextile, apparel production

While both roles involve cutting materials, a Cutting Machine Operator primarily operates machinery to cut various materials in industrial settings, requiring technical training. A Fabric Cutter manually or mechanically cuts fabric, often in textile or garment industries, focusing on precision in fabric preparation. What is a cutting machine operator?

Cutting machine operators are skilled workers responsible for setting up, operating, and maintaining machines that cut materials such as metal, plastic, wood, or textiles into specified shapes and sizes. They read blueprints or work orders to determine the dimensions and tolerances required for each job. Operators monitor the cutting process, make adjustments as needed, and ensure quality control by inspecting finished pieces. Safety is a key aspect of the job, as operators must follow strict guidelines to prevent accidents and ensure smooth machine operation.

PRIMARY RESPONSIBILITY: Must safely set up and operate the machine to produce quality product at the desired target speed of each run.

SECONDARY RESPONSIBILITY:
  • Change out dies and achieves make ready times safely and efficiently to meet target speeds
  • Stock the machine with materials needed for set up and die working
  • Tools on the machine are to be in their proper holding places, borrowed tools are to be returned once they are no longer needed
  • Locate issues that may occur mechanically to the machine as part of set up and while observing the machine while it is running
  • Work with the Die Shop assistant to set up upcoming job and assist with any issues throughout the run
  • Effectively utilize any machine downtime (not including approved breaks) by assisting with set- up or performing other tasks associated with maintaining a clean work environment or as otherwise instructed by a supervisor
  • Adapts to Continuous Improvement and follows new procedures and innovations, which would add to the efficiency and safety of the operation
  • In accordance with our 5S system, maintain a clean work environment including the machine, floors, desks, and fans
  • Follows all safety related policies, rules, regulations, technical instructions, and guidelines. Use situational awareness and identify unsafe behaviors and conditions; wears appropriate PPE for the task and the area
  • Occasionally the Operator will be asked to perform a different job, or be temporarily placed on a different machine based on production needs

AUTHORITY: The Operator must have the ability to lead others that has been placed with them to execute the demands of the cutter operation efficiently and to respond to oral instructions from his/her supervisor and other written instructions.

QUALIFICATIONS:

EDUCATION and/or EXPERIENCE: Experience operating a large format die cutter, preferably in a folding carton environment, preferred but not required. High school diploma or general education degree (GED); or one to three years related experience and/or training; or equivalent combination of education and experience. Must have basic computer skills and possess ability to utilize software. Must have mechanical ability and skills.

LANGUAGE SKILLS: Must have the ability to read and understand documents, letters, etc. and write legibly in English. Must be able to understand and speak clearly, communicate, and understand directions in English as needed.
